“So I heard you could go on the Mormon.com website and ask for Mormons to be sent to your house and explain the Book of Mormons, etc. They end up giving you a copy of the book. I was talking to David and we thought it would be a great idea to send one to one of our professors. So naturally we entered in all of Dr. Duvall’s information on the website. Two months later, I had totally forgotten, Dr. Duvall brought it up in class and said, ‘So some Mormons came to my house today and gave me a Book of Mormon and tried to explain everything to me. And I asked them, ‘Why did you come here?’ They said, ‘We got information that you wanted to hear about us.’ Then Dr. Duvall found out it was me, but it all turned out okay.”

Michael Butler

Senior, Christian Studies major

Russellville, AR
